Informal conversations are more productive than standardized interviews and need to be adapted per cognitive level.
When the person cannot talk or talk very little, a family member or a friend may be used to obtain reliable information.
People functioning within ACL 4 and 5 can talk and tell you about their history in doing activities. Educational and work histories are safe places to start an interview. When the person is functioning at ACL 3 and below, an observation of their activities will be a more productive use of your time.
